- The distance between Nebitdag, Turkmenistan and Madang, Papua New Guinea is approximately 10,502 km or 6,526 mi.
- To reach Nebitdag in this distance one would set out from Madang bearing 309.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Nebitdag bearing 273.1° or W .
- Nebitdag has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Madang has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
- Nebitdag is in or near the warm temperate desert scrub biome whereas Madang is in or near the subtropical wet for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 9.1 °C (16.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 27.3 °C (49.1°F) more in Nebitdag.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 3297 mm (129.8 in) less which is equivalent to 3297 l/m² (80.92 US gal/ft²) or 32,970,000 l/ha (3,524,712 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.6° lower in Nebitdag than in Madang.
